FAKTOR RISIKO KARAKTERISTIK LINGKUNGAN RUMAH TERHADAP KEJADIAN TUBERKULOSIS DI PUSKESMAS KOTA KECAMATAN LANGKE REMBONG KABUPATEN MANGGARAI TAHUN 2014

Maria Megilda Bosri1, Dwita Anastasia Deo2, Nicholas E. Handoyo31Fakultas Kedokteran Universitas Nusa Cendana2Departemen Parasitologi Fakultas Kedokteran Universitas Nusa Cendana3Departemen Medical Education Fakultas Kedokteran Universitas Nusa Cendana

ABSTRAKTuberkulosis paru adalah penyakit menular yang disebabkan oleh Mycobacterium tuberculosis. Pada tahun 2012, Kabupaten Manggarai menempati peringkat ketujuh kasus tuberkulosis paru terbanyak di Nusa Tenggara Timur dan berdasarkan survei di lapangan, keadaan lingkungan rumah penduduk banyak yang tidak memenuhi syarat rumah sehat. Tujuan penelitian ini adalah untuk menganalisis hubungan faktor lingkungan rumah dengan kejadian tuberkulosis paru di Puskesmas Kota. Jenis penelitian ini adalah analitik observasional dengan desain studi kasus kontrol. Sampel penelitian ini sebanyak 100 yang terdiri 50 kasus dan 50 kontrol. Data hasil penelitian dianalisis secara univariat, bivariat dengan menggunakan chi square, dan multivariat dengan menggunakan regresi logistik. Hasil analisis bivariat menunjukan bahwa dari 7 variabel, terdapat 6 variabel yang memiliki hubungan dengan kejadian tuberkulosis paru, yaitu : kepadatan penghuni rumah (p = 0,000, OR = 8,273), luas ventilasi rumah (p = 0,000, OR = 12,250), pencahayaan alami (p = 0,000, OR = 6,882), jenis lantai (p = 0,000, OR = 0,242), dinding rumah (p = 0,000, OR = 0,077) dan kontak serumah (p = 0,000, OR = ). Hasil analisis multivariat didapatkan variabel ventilasi merupakan faktor risiko yang paling berpengaruh dan memiliki kekuatan hubungan terbesar terhadap kejadian tuberkulosis paru (OR = 56,659). Variabel jenis lantai dan dinding rumah adalah faktor protektif terhadap kejadian tuberkulosis paru, sedangkan kepadatan penghuni rumah, luas ventilasi rumah, pencahayaan alami dan kontak serumah adalah faktor risiko terhadap kejadian tuberkulosis paru di Puskesamas Kota.Kata Kunci : Faktor Lingkungan Rumah, Tuberkulosis Paru, Puskesmas Kota

RISK FACTOR OF HOUSE ENVIRONMENTAL CHARACTERISTICS ON THE INCIDENCE OF PULMONARY TUBERCULOSIS IN CITY COMMUNITY HEALH CENTER LANGKE GEMBONG sub-DISTRICT MANGGARAI DISTRICT 2014

Maria Megilda Bosri1, Dwita Anastasia Deo2, Nicholas E.Handoyo31Faculty of Medicine University of Nusa Cendana2 Department of Parasitology, Faculty of Medicine, University of Nusa Cendana3 Department of Medical Education, Faculty of Medicine, University of Nusa Cendana

ABSTRACTPulmonary Tuberculosis is an infectious disease caused by Mycobacterium tuberculosis. In 2012, Manggarai District ranked seventh most cases of pulmonary tuberculosis in East Nusa Tenggara and based on field surveys on the environmental conditions of houses there were many who do not qualify for healthy house standard. The objective of this study was to analyze the correlation between house environment with pulmonary tuberculosis incidence in City Community Health Center. This study was an analytic observational study with case-control study design. The samples of this study consisted of 100 and divided into 50 cases and 50 controls. The data were analyzed using univariate, bivariate by using chi-square, and multivariate by using logistic regression. Bivariate analysis showed that out of the seven variables, there are six variables that have correlation with the incidence of pulmonary tuberculosis, namely: the density of residents (p = 0.000, OR = 8.273), house ventilation (p = 0.000, OR = 12,250), natural lighting (p = 0.000, OR = 6.882), type of floors (p = 0.000, OR = 0.242), the walls of house (p = 0.000, OR = 0.077) and contacts between people inside the house (p = 0.000, OR = ). Multivariate analysis found that house ventilation was the most influential risk factor and have the most power correlation with the incidence of pulmonary tuberculosis (OR = 56.659). Type of floors and walls of the house were protective factors on the incidence of pulmonary tuberculosis, whereas the density of the residents, house ventilation, natural lighting and contacts between people inside the house were risk factors on the incidence of pulmonary tuberculosis in City Coummunity Health Center.Keywords: House Environment Factors, Tuberculosis, Community Health Center
